In grand Cayman we did a tour with one of the guys at the port who took us around the island then dropped us off at 7 mile Beach where it is easy to get a taxi back to the ship.

In Grenada the Rhum Runner trip is very good they take you to a beach then on the way back it's singing and dancing and limbo all the way. The open bar is open all the time and the crew are fantastic at giving you a good time. No-one that has ever been on it has not enjoyed themselves especially if they like rum punches (they do serve non-alcholic drinks as well) and a party:D we have been to Grenada 3 times and that is the first trip that we book
